Quick Answer: The 2015 Asian Youth Netball Championship was held in Ulaanbaatar, Mongolia from July 27 to 31, 2015, featuring national teams of female players under 19 years old competing for regional supremacy in netball.

Overview

The 2015 Asian Youth Netball Championship was a continental competition organized by the Asian Netball Federation to promote youth development in the sport. Held every two years, the tournament brings together under-19 national teams from across Asia to compete for regional dominance and qualification opportunities for global events.

This edition marked a significant milestone as Mongolia hosted the championship for the first time, highlighting the sport's expanding footprint in Central Asia. The event served as both a competitive platform and a developmental opportunity for young female athletes aiming to represent their nations at senior levels.
